Product Designer, Design Systems

Assembled·San Francisco, USA
Apply on Assembled

Assembled builds a unified platform that coordinates human agents and AI for customer support and is backed by $71M from NEA, Emergence Capital, and Stripe. The company is hiring a product designer to lead the next generation of its design system, defining visual and interaction foundations, components, patterns, and reusable interaction patterns for AI-native products. The role involves partnering with a Design Systems Engineer to pioneer AI-assisted design-system workflows and extend the system through complex product problems. This is an onsite role based in the San Francisco office, five days a week (Monday–Friday).

What you'll do

  • Lead the next generation of Assembled's design system, defining visual language, interaction foundations, components, and patterns across desktop and mobile.
  • Create documentation, a contribution model, and governance for how the system evolves and is adopted by designers and engineers.
  • Define reusable interaction patterns for AI-native products for how people direct, trust, review, and collaborate with AI agents.
  • Partner with the Design Systems Engineer to use coding agents to generate production-quality UI, measure component usage and adherence, and speed design-to-implementation.
  • Work with product teams to convert solutions for data-dense, high-complexity workflows into reusable patterns that improve the product.

What they're looking for

  • 4+ years designing and shipping production B2B software, with meaningful ownership of a design system used across multiple teams or products.
  • Exceptional visual craft and a high bar demonstrated in shipped work.
  • Systems thinking and the ability to design primitives and reusable patterns that scale across a product.
  • Hands-on experience structuring Figma libraries, tokens, variables, components, and documentation for use across multiple teams.
  • Ability to collaborate with frontend engineers on component APIs, responsive behavior, accessibility, states, and implementation tradeoffs.
  • Ability to create approachable systems, explain decisions clearly, and enable other designers without becoming a bottleneck.
  • Bias toward shipping, comfort with ambiguity, and preference for user feedback and testing over perfection in isolation.
  • Excitement about AI-native design workflows and how a design system can guide and accelerate what people and agents build.
